LinuxMint(Ubuntu)配置fstab,實現開機自動掛載vfat和ntfs檔案系統
Mint本來已經自帶了自動掛載功能,但是不知道搞什麼東東,失效了。唯有自己實現一個
什麼是fstab
檔案fstab包含了你的電腦上的儲存裝置及其檔案系統的資訊。使用fstab可以實現開機自動掛載各種檔案系統格式的硬碟、分割槽、可移動裝置和遠端裝置等。
在這個檔案裡面配置了,開機就能自動掛載了哦
fstab檔案示例
tony-desktop tony # cat /etc/fstab
#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point> <type> <options> <dump> <pass>
# / was on /dev/sda1 during installation
UUID=c9930eb0-8c98-435c-a6a7-030c49ca72d7 / ext4 errors=remount-ro 0 1
# /home was on /dev/sda2 during installation
UUID=bdde5aa1-da25-4039-bfa2-995a140d3c14 /home ext4 defaults 0 2
# swap was on /dev/sda3 during installation
UUID=c07682fb-7b06-4961-b6c5-05adb6eae1d5 none swap sw 0 0
獲取UUID,用blkid
tony-desktop tony # blkid
/dev/sda1: UUID="c9930eb0-8c98-435c-a6a7-030c49ca72d7" TYPE="ext4"
/dev/sda2: UUID="bdde5aa1-da25-4039-bfa2-995a140d3c14" TYPE="ext4"
/dev/sda3: UUID="c07682fb-7b06-4961-b6c5-05adb6eae1d5" TYPE="swap"
/dev/sdb1: LABEL="SAMSUNG-20G" UUID="B62CA61D2CA5D89F" TYPE="ntfs"
/dev/sdb2: LABEL="SAMSUNG-40G" UUID="1858005D58003BCE" TYPE="ntfs"
fstab詳解
讓我們對fstab的用法進行一個詳細的瞭解。一個典型的entry有下面的fields (fields用空格或tab分開):
<file system> <dir> <type> <options> <dump> <pass>
- file system:裝置名稱,可以通過ls /dev檢視。
- dir:期望掛載的目錄,這個必須已經存在。
- type:指掛載裝置或分割槽為何種檔案系統型別(例如:ext2, ext3, reiserfs, xfs, jfs,smbfs, iso9660, vfat, ntfs, swap等)。
- options:選項。設定一些檔案系統的具體選項。這裡不詳細介紹,具體說明:
fat32檔案系統配置如下:defaults,user,rw,codepage=936,iocharset=utf8,分配代表:預設,所有使用者可以使用,可讀可寫,後面的一項為避免顯示亂碼。
ntfs檔案系統配置如下:defaults,user,rw,iocharset=utf8,umask=000,nls=utf8,分配代表:預設,所有使用者可以使用,可讀可寫,後面的一項為避免顯示亂碼。
- dump:是dump utility用來決定是否做備份的. 大部分的使用者是沒有安裝dump的,所以應該寫為0。
- pass: fsck會檢查這個頭目下的數字來決定檢查檔案系統的順序,配置成0的話,開機將不做檢查。
修改fstab,要root許可權
# SAMSUNG-20G data files by Tony 2014.12.15
UUID=B62CA61D2CA5D89F /media/SAMSUNG-20G ntfs defaults,user,rw,iocharset=utf8,umask=000,nls=utf8 0 3
# SAMSUNG-40G data files by Tony 2014.12.15
UUID=1858005D58003BCE /media/SAMSUNG-40G ntfs defaults,user,rw,iocharset=utf8,umask=000,nls=utf8 0 4
檢查fstab正確性,sudo mount -a
可以使用sudo mount -a, -a引數表明使用/etc/fstab中的配置進行掛載。如果發現配置不正確,可以再使用sudo umount /dev/XXX解除安裝對應裝置。這樣避免了每次修改重啟電腦。 對於掛載失敗的原因,可以通過dmesg命令檢視。
相關推薦
LinuxMint(Ubuntu)配置fstab,實現開機自動掛載vfat和ntfs檔案系統
Mint本來已經自帶了自動掛載功能,但是不知道搞什麼東東,失效了。唯有自己實現一個 什麼是fstab 檔案fstab包含了你的電腦上的儲存裝置及其檔案系統的資訊。使用fstab可以實現開機自動掛載各種檔案系統格式的硬碟、分割槽、可移動裝置和遠端裝置等。 在這個檔案裡面配置
配置fstab,實現開機自動掛載vfat和ntfs檔案系統
什麼是fstab 檔案fstab包含了你的電腦上的儲存裝置及其檔案系統的資訊。使用fstab可以實現開機自動掛載各種檔案系統格式的硬碟、分割槽、可移動裝置和遠端裝置等。 fstab檔案示例 我機子上的配置: 執行sudo fdisk -l顯示目前硬碟分割槽:
Linux/ubuntu下編輯/etc/fstab實現開機自動掛載分割槽方法
基本上所有Linux 發行版在啟動系統時都是根據/etc/fstab檔案的配置來掛載分割槽的。在/etc/fstab中,根據不同格式的分割槽,其掛載引數也不同,引數不同其結果不同,包括使用者的讀寫許可權,下面一一說來。 1、對於fat32格式分割槽,向/etc/fstab中
CentOS 6.5新增加硬盤掛載並實現開機自動掛載
partition -s -c AS 鏈接 err auto win lan 在內網主機CentOS 6.5新增一個2T硬盤,先關機斷電再連接硬盤數據線和電源線。查看當前磁盤設備信息:[root@linuxidc ~]# fdisk -lWARNING: GPT (GUID
LINUX6安裝YUM倉庫和實現開機自動掛載
安裝 sta RoCE 鏡像 vnr lin 我們 defaults baidu # LINUX6安裝YUM倉庫和實現開機自動掛載---------------------------------安裝環境-------------------------------Redh
fstab(開機自動掛載檔案)
stat 檢視時間戳 技巧:對於本地系統一般放在fstab裡做掛載,並且結尾的兩列不要用1 1,用0 0. fstab檔案詳細說明: 第一列:為需要掛載的裝置(如/dev/sda)或者遠端的檔案系統,(如NFS) 此列的格式有: 普通 掛載: 格式
解釋一下/etc/fstab,開機自動掛載
[[email protected] home]# cat /etc/fstab LABEL=/ / ext3 defaults 1 1 LABEL=/boot /boot
案例七:shell實現開機自動掛載本地YUM倉庫程式
shell實現開機自動掛載本地YUM倉庫自動化程式,可以在沒有網路的情況下也可以使用yum安裝程式。 #!/bin/bash
/etc/fstab開機自動掛載設備配置
mage 開機自動掛載 文件 格式 png 設備 不定 image info 第一列:設備名字(路徑?) 第二列:設備掛載路徑(掛載到的位置) 第三列:分區格式 第四列:文件系統參數(?) 第五列:是否自動dump備份 0 不要 1 定期 2 不定期
NFS配置及開機自動掛載
ini all sta 多個服務器 添加 fst 順序 自動掛載 服務 環境:Red Hat 6.7 服務端:192.168.163.128 客戶端:192.168.163.131 背景:解決多個服務器之間數據共享 環境檢查: 1、檢查服務器是否安裝nfs服務 rpm
virtualbox安裝完Ubuntu14.04共享文件夾設置及開機自動掛載配置
旗艦 har uid ubun gid sudo 保存 local 圖片 說明:本人的Virtualbox虛擬機裏裝的是Ubuntu14.04,宿主機是windows7旗艦版 1,用VirtualBox虛擬機的共享文件夾設置共享的本地文件(我的是設置的是本地E盤,E:\My
Linux(CentOS)開機自動掛載與fstab檔案詳解
摘要: Linux中我們分完區,並做好檔案系統格式化,掛載(mount)之後才可以使用磁碟裝置。/etc/fstab是用來存放檔案系統的靜態資訊的檔案, 當系統啟動的時候,系統會自動地從這個檔案讀取資訊,並且會自動將此檔案中指定的檔案系統掛載到指定的目錄。 Linux中我們分完區,並做
Linux檔案系統管理 開機自動掛載及fstab檔案修復
概述 開機自動掛載及fstab檔案修復 開機自動掛載 實現開機後自動掛載,就需要修改系統的自動掛載檔案 /etc/fstab。因為系統就是依賴這個檔案決定啟動時載入的檔案系統的。通過vi 開啟/etc/fstab檔案 [[email protected] ~]# vi /etc/fst
bin/mount -a 開機自動掛載 /etc/fstab
vi /etc/rc.d/rc 在檔案的末尾行新增“/bin/ mount -a”/bin/ mount -a 此命令是在系統啟動後再去執行fstab中mount 命令使用格式:mount [-fnrsvw] [-t vfstype] [-o options] de
Ubuntu 開機自動掛載硬碟
我們在linux中常常用mount命令把硬碟分割槽或者光碟掛載到檔案系統中。/etc/fstab就是在開機引導的時候自動掛載到linux的檔案系統。 如果給計算機配了一塊新磁碟,已經分割槽,格式化,掛載,但當計算機重啟後,然後我們想讓計算機啟動時自動掛載,方法就是修改檔
ubuntu 開機自動掛載分割槽
我的計算機是雙硬碟,一個是windows系統,一個是Fedora和ubuntu系統。開機自動掛載分割槽,只要在/etc/fstab檔案中配置一下就可以了。 格式: file system: 分割槽定位,可以是磁碟號,或UUID 一般用u
設定系統光碟開機自動掛載-配置本地YUM源
設定系統光碟開機自動掛載 第一種方法 執行下面這個命令 [[email protected] ~]# vim /etc/fstab 進入這個檔案進行編輯,加入紅線框內的設定 /d
ubuntu 實現開機自動執行,類似於Windows開機自啟動
有時我們想要在開機的時候,自動執行某些命令,在ubuntu中,很容易辦到: 只需在 /etc/rc.local中加入自己的命令即可。 搜尋關鍵字可知,/etc/init.d/rc.local會呼叫到
ubuntu開機自動掛載硬碟分割槽
格式:# file system: 分割槽定位,可以是磁碟號,或UUID一般用uuid,用磁碟號維護時可能錯亂。mount point: 掛載點,如:/media/wind/datatype: 掛載
ubuntu14.04開機自動掛載windows磁碟的配置方法
使用原因:我的音樂都是儲存在windows系統上的,現在裝了ubuntu雙系統,想聽歌的話還得從windows磁碟複製到ubuntu,還要佔用大量空間,又懶得每次開機手動掛載磁碟,於是就想修改一下配置